Jack sensor input

Jack sensor input

The controller is equipped with a jack input for connecting the Acqua Jack Rain Sensor. The installation of the rain sensor pauses the irrigation system during rainy weather thus saving water.
3 Easy Steps

3 Easy Steps

The special three-step programming feature allows for easy and intuitive programming in less than 60 seconds. The programming logic is based on answering three simple questions: what time of day to water, for how long, and how often.
One Look Display

One Look Display

The 3" backlit display shows you the full irrigation schedule at a glance. It is no longer necessary to navigate through various programming menus to see the irrigation schedule.
Detachable

Detachable

The removable electronic unit allows for easy programming, battery replacement, and quick solenoid valve maintenance.
Metal inlet

Metal inlet

The metal inlet provides a more reliable and stronger seal and connection.

Rain Amico D

Controller type: Tap timer
Power supply: 2 alkaline batteries 1.5 volts (AA) not included
Sensor: Rain sensor input
CU: Removable control unit
Screen: Backlit screen
Closing Lid: Closing lid
Battery: Low battery signal
Threaded inlet: 3/4 ABS - 1 F metal
Threaded outlet: 3/4 M in ABS
Maximum number of zones: 2
Minimum flow rate: 5 l/min
Maximum flow rate: 40 l/min
Minimum pressure: 1 bar
Maximum pressure: 6 bar
Programming mode: Traditional
Number of programs: 1
Start times per program: 1
Maximum number of starts per day: 4
Minimum irrigation time per zone: 5 sec
Maximum irrigation time per zone: 240 min
Irrigation frequency: from every hour to every 15 days
Manual start: By zone

TAP TIMERS What does the last data item on the screen mean and why can't I change it?

The last figure on the screen indicates the time left before the following irrigation. It can't be changed because it is calculated by the controller.

TAP TIMERS I installed the control unit to the tap but water keeps coming out.

Close the water tap and perform a manual start of one minute per zone. At the end of the manual cycle, open the tap again.

Tap Timers How can I turn one zone OFF?

Press the AUTO/OFF button for 3" and using the '+' button select OFF

TAP TIMERS Is it possible to connect a rain sensor to tap controllers?

Not all controllers are compatible with the rain sensor. Compatible models are: AMICO D AMICO VISION and it is possible to connect the Acqua Vision rain sensor

TAP TIMERS I programmed my tap timer but the date Feb/23 appears on the display. What does it mean? Will the irrigation start on the 23rd of February?

Feb/23 is a static screen icon and does not affect the programming.

TAP TIMERS A flashing battery icon appears on the display. What does it mean?

The flashing battery icon means the battery is low and should be replaced.

TAP TIMER How often should the battery be replaced

We recommend replacing the batteries at the beginning of each irrigation season.
